That's So Raven sequel: Anneliese van der Pol to return as Chelsea
- TV Show
Raven Baxter won’t be the only one returning in the That’s So Raven sequel currently in the works at the Disney Channel. It looks like she’ll be bringing her best friend Chelsea Daniels with her!
Monday morning, Disney announced that Anneliese van der Pol will be reprising her role in the spin-off as both Raven and Chelsea join forces post-divorce to raise their kids together. In fact, the first episode of the new series sees Chelsea and her son, Levi, move in with Raven and her kids, Nia and Booker.
“The pairing of Raven-Symone and Anneliese is comedy gold,” Disney said in a statement. “They each are skillful performers and there’s a fantastic comedic chemistry between them. The two women are dear friends in real life too and are both thrilled to soon be working together again.”
Much like the original show, the Raven sequel will focus on Raven’s kids — and one of them has inherited her ability to glimpse the future. However, based on Levi’s character break down, which says he’s “not above tricking his loved ones to get what he wants” but also “fiercely protective” of anyone else who tries to do so, it seems like he might not be as good a friend as his mother was to Raven.
Since appearing in all 100 episodes of That’s So Raven, van der Pol has made her Broadway debut as Belle in Disney’s Beauty and the Beast and played the role of Kathy in Off-Broadway’s Vanities.
The That’s So Raven spin-off begins production in 2017.
